    Heart Failure: Past, Present, Future
    (Kathmandu University, 2021) Karki, DB; Bhattarai, TR; Rayamajhi, A
    ABSTRACT There are 23 million people with heart failure in the world. Heart failure with reduced ejection fraction (HFrEF) and heart failure with preserved ejection fraction (HFpEF) need to be identified before advising treatment of heart failure. Coronary artery disease, dilated cardiomyopathy, valvular heart disease, and hypertension are the common causes of heart failure. Diuretics, angiotensin converting enzyme inhibitors, angiotensin receptor blockers, and neprilysin receptor blockers have been found to reduce mortality in heart failure. Natural compensatory mechanisms such as release of various vasoconstrictors and vasodilators in heart failure come into action to improve symptoms for some time. Ultimately compensatory mechanisms fail to work and patients reach end-stage heart failure. Mechanical circulatory support devices are recommended as a bridge treatment before heart transplant. The only option at this stage is heart transplant which is not feasible easily in the low and middle-income countries. Though end-stage heart failure treatment with inotropic drugs improves symptoms for a short period, various trials have shown increased mortality with their uses. On-going research on heart failure is expected to come out with more effective treatment of heart failure in future. KEY WORDS Cardiac output, Cardiac transplant, Heart failure

    Latex Agglutination Test for Early Detection of Causative Organism in Acute Bacterial Meningitis
    (Nepal Paediatric Society (JNPS), 2013) Mishra, B; Mahaseth, C; Rayamajhi, A
    Abstract: Introduction: Acute bacterial meningitis is one of the leading causes of mortality and morbidity in children. Identification of the causative organism is crucial to its management and outcome. The objective of this study was to see the usefulness of latex agglutination test in the early diagnosis of acute bacterial meningitis. Materials and Methods: A hospital based prospective cross-sectional study was conducted at Kanti Children’s Hospital during December 2004 to August 2005. Cerebrospinal fluid from 150 consecutive clinically suspected cases of acute bacterial meningitis between the age group of 2 months to 14 years were analyzed. Bacterial culture and latex agglutination test was done on cerebrospinal fluid obtained from all 150 suspected cases of acute bacterial meningitis. Latex agglutination test was done using the BD DirectigenTM Meningitis Combo test kit (Becton, Dickinson and company, USA) for Streptococcus pneumoniae, group B Streptococcus, Escherichia coli, Neisseria meningitidis group A,C and Y/ W135, and Hemophilus influenzae type b. Data was analysed by using SPSS Version 11.5. Results: Of the 150 Cerebrospinal fluid samples analysed bacterial culture identified only 4 meningitis cases giving an isolation rate of 1.3% whereas latex agglutination test identified 29 cases giving an isolation rate of 19.3% from 150 samples. Streptococcus pneumoniae, Hemophilus influenzae type b and Group B Streptococcus were the most common causative organism. Conclusion: Latex agglutination test has a better yield, higher sensitivity, provides microbiological diagnosis earlier than the traditional cerebrospinal fluid culture and is easy to perform.

    Pleural Effusion in Children: How often do we suspect Tubercular origin?
    (Nepal Paediatric Society (JNPS), 2010) Shrestha, PN; Rayamajhi, A
    Abstract: Introduction: Pleural effusion is a common problem in children; mostly due to common causes like pyogenic or tubercular infections. Different studies have showed that about 30%-60% of pleural effusion have resulted into formation of empyema. Method: This was an observational study done in children aged 3 months to 14 years with a diagnosis of pleural effusion admitted at Kanti Children’s Hospital, Maharajgunj from August 2009 to March 2010. The aim of the study was done to find out different modalities of treatment for the same and their outcome. A detailed clinical history and physical examination, was done in all children. Chest x-ray, laboratory reports and treatment were recorded and all patients followed up until death or discharge. Any change of management was also noted. Pleural effusion caused by nephritic syndrome or congestive cardiac failure were excluded from the study. Results: During the study period of eight months, 64 patients were admitted with the diagnosis of pleural effusion. Boys to girls ratio was 2:1. Right-sided pleural effusions were more common than left sided pleural effusions (53% vs. 37%). Most of patients improved with parental antibiotics along with chest tube drainage (62%). One in three patients (31%) received anti-tubercular drugs. Three patients (4.6%) were referred to surgeon for decortications and one patient (1.6%) died. Conclusion: Though chest tube drainage with parental antibiotics was the mainstay of treatment of pleural effusion, however one-third of patients also received anti-tubercular drugs.

    Relationship of Respiratory Symptoms and Signs with Hypoxemia in Infants Under 2 months of Age
    (Nepal Paediatric Society (JNPS), 2011) Agrawal, K; Mahaseth, C; Rayamajhi, A
    Abstract: Introduction: Hypoxemia is the most serious manifestation of any acute illness in infants less than two months and has shown to be a risk factor for mortality. Hypoxia can be detected using a pulse oxymeter or arterial blood gas analysis. However this facility is not available in most centers of Nepal. This study has correlated different signs and symptoms to predict hypoxia. Methodology: This hospital based prospective cross sectional study included 160 infant < 2 months, presenting to OPD or Emergency department with any acute illness A complete history was taken and weight, temperature, respiratory rate, heart rate and oxygen saturation was recorded. Presence or absence of nasal flaring, cyanosis, chest indrawing, head nodding, grunting, wheezing and crepitations on auscultation was recorded subsequently. Clinical signs of hypoxemic and non hypoxemic infants were compared and then analyzed. Results: 160 infants, 95 (59.4%) were male and 65 (40.6%) were female. Of the total population, 56(35%) were hypoxic where as 104(65%) were non hypoxic. Infants who presented with more than 3 symptoms, were lethargic, tachypneic or had chest indrawing had higher sensitivity(92.8%, 75%, 75% and 89.3 % respectively) where as infants with nasal flaring, grunting, head nodding or central cyanosis had high specificity (91.3%, 87.5%, 98% and 100%) respectively. Conclusion: Infants presenting with ≥ 3 symptoms, lethargy, respiratory rate of ≥ 70/minute or chest indrawing can be used for screening purpose to detect hypoxia and infants showing signs like grunting, head nodding, nasal flaring or central cyanosis should be considered hypoxic and treated with supplemental oxygen.

    Rheumatic fever and rheumatic heart disease: how often we suspect infective endocarditis
    (Institute of Medicine, 2012) Shrestha, P N; Das, A; Rayamajhi, A; Mahaseth, C
    Abstract Introduction: Rheumatic fever and rheumatic heart disease is a common problem in developing countries. Rheumatic valvular heart disease is one of the important risk factor for infective endocarditis. Methods: Retrospective study was conducted among 56 children admitted in cardiology ward of Kanti children hospital with the diagnosis of rheumatic fever or rheumatic heart disease during May 2008 to M ay 2010. Results: We found male to female ratio 2: 1, median age 12 (5- 14yrs) with the most affected age group of 11- 12 years. Common symptoms were fever (66%), dyspnea (68%), joint pain (50%), palpitation (30%), cough (16%) and chest pain (12%). Only 9% of patients had positive history of sore throat. Six ty percent patients were presented with features of congestive cardiac failure (CCF). A SO positive was found in 25 (44.6%) cases. The most common valvular lesion was mitral regurgitation (M R). Moderate to severe mitral regurgitation was found in 89% of cases. Tricuspid regurgitation (T R) was found in 57% of patients and aortic regurgitation (A R) in 55% of cases. Thirty-two patients (57%} had PA H in which 8 patients has severe PAH and 24 patients had mild to moderate PAH . Infective endocarditis was diagnosed in twenty patients (35.7%). Out of 20 patients 14 (70%) had vegetation in echocardiography. The mortality was 11% in this study. Conclusion: Infective endocarditis is the major complication of rheumatic heart disease among children of Nepal and so clinical suspecian is important whenever patients with rheumatic heart disease present with fever. Keywords: dyspnea, endocarditis, rheumatic fever, rheumtic heart disease
